#2477f5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2477f5 is composed of 14.1% red, 46.7% green and 96.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.3% cyan, 51.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 216.2 degrees, a saturation of 91.3% and a lightness of 55.1%. #2477f5 color hex could be obtained by blending #48eeff with #0000eb. Closest websafe color is: #3366ff.

Shades and Tints of #2477f5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000306 is the darkest color, while #f2f7f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#2477f5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#858b94 is the less saturated color, while #1b75fe is the most saturated one.
